APPLICATION OF WAVELET TRANSFORMATION TO ANALYSIS OF MULTIPLE TIME SCALE CLIMATE CHANGE
Deng Ziwang(Department of Applied Meteorology, NIM, Nanjing 210044)You Weihong Lin Zhengshan(Department of atmospheric Sciences, Nanjing University, Nanjing 210008)
Mexican Hatform wavelet transformation is used to investigate the structures of bihemispheric and global climate change at multitime scales and the points of abrupt change. The results suggest that climate change exhibits different coldwarm structures and abrupt points at these scales, displaying remarkable difference between the hemispheres, indicating that wavelet transformation is a powerful tool in the study of climate change.
